I'm looking at buying a new Windows 10 desktop for photo editing only (no games or video editing), and I'm wondering if the following system from DELL would be adequate. I don't care if it might be a little more powerful than I might need right now in certain ways, only that it can smoothly and quickly run Photoshop, On1 RAW, Luminar 4 and Topaz without hiccups.
This XPS Special Edition version has the following specs:
Processor: 10th Gen Intel® Core™ i7-10700 processor(8-Core, 16M Cache, 2.9GHz to 4.8GHz)Operating System
Windows 10 Home, 64-bit
NVIDIA® GeForce® RTX 2060 SUPER™ 8GB GDDR6
CD ROM/DVD ROM Tray load DVD Drive (Reads and Writes to DVD/CD)
Chassis Options500W Mineral White Bezel Chassis including optical drive
Memory: 32GB, 2x16GB, DDR4, 2933Mhz
Hard Drive: 512GB M.2 PCIe NVMe Solid State Drive + 2TB 7200RPM Hard Drive
Dell Wireless Card W1810/QCA9377 (1x1 AC,BT 4.1)
Module: No FGABaseXPS MT 8940
Keyboard: Dell Multimedia Keyboard White (English)
Driver: Dell Wireless DW1810 1x1 802.11ac Wi-Fi Wireless + Bluetooth 5.0
Wired Mouse, White MS116
Sound: Onboard, Realtek Codec
No Speakers
The price with tax is $1,537.72 USD, which seems reasonable to me. I'm not crazy about getting it in white, and will try to change that, but other than that everything seems to work. But I may be overlooking something, so I would ask anyone who wishes to respond to tell me what I may be overlooking, or if I might be paying too much for what I need.
